SYSTEM MANAGER DUTIES:-
• First of all preparing all points required to connect any particular substation to Scada
system,including analogue , digital and control points.
• Testing the substation end to end test and issuing a fault report for any kind of system failure.
• Creating and Updating the Engineering functions of the system for monitoring the operation of
the system. For an example , if new s/stn is going to be connected to the SCADA system, all digital
, analogue and control points has to be created and tested by “end to end “ test.
• Doing on line data base amendment which involves in :-
a) Amend Tip,Fes, RTU and point data of any type
b) Add new RTUs and points data to system
c) Rebuild Tip database and down load it to the tip
d) Amend and add new calculated points
e) Specify which point values are displayed on the mimic and how they behave
f) Add new reports to or modify the report schedule
g) Reallocated charts recorders to different input or calculated values
h) Examine the archive data placed into database by historic archiving
• Reports configuration and scheduling
• Design and drawing the substations diagrams using CAD program “similar to AutoCad” .
• Follow the error messages that may be encountered during the operation of the system .
• System customization which relates to the diagram construction and data base expansion
of an electrical network.
a) Adding dynamic data to the diagrams
b) Defining components and symbol selection
c) Adding electrical components to the diagram such as circuit breakers
d) Adding analogues data and digital data such as “trip relay operated”.
